The twelfth annual Austin Food & Wine Festival returns November 4-5, 2023, featuring a celebration of food, wine, spirits and top tier talent from all over the country. Festival highlights include the new pre-festival cookout event Hands-On Grilling and the new Saturday evening event Made In Texas, featuring cuisine inspired by the Lonestar State, foodie-style! The festival also features bites hot off the flames form the Fire Pit, engaging cooking demonstrations, samples of signature dishes from local chefs and restaurants, dynamic wine, beer and cocktail tastings, live music and more.
